Transaction 152ff50628c80d9acde4cc3226b1d17ab26ae1df3748cd180afc98265a10437c

1 Input
2 Outputs
  • 152ff50628c80d9acde4cc3226b1d17ab26ae1df3748cd180afc98265a10437c:0
  • value  2972880
    address  1C3LHxuTJ2jj51TejaEwWHpxYRwvEW4fuL
  • 152ff50628c80d9acde4cc3226b1d17ab26ae1df3748cd180afc98265a10437c:1
  • value  1211472499
    address  16R6V9wpH47agYicueDk2rzBbM5RD46NEF